ResumoThis month`s Get the Lead Out presents a brief overview of the purpose and function of the Occupational Safety and Health Review Commission, an independent agency created to issue legal decisions in cases contesting the Occupational Safety and Health Administration`s (OSHA`s) findings. The cases presented do not deal with this column`s main topic of concern, the Lead Exposure in Construction regulation, but they illustrate the types of decisions the Review Commission has made. Similar decisions presumably would be likely for the lead standard.
